New Zealand winery experiences & wine tours

New Zealand is a small country with a rapidly growing wine industry, known for producing high-quality white and red wines. The country's main wine regions are:

  • Hawke's Bay: This region is located on the east coast of the North Island, and is known for producing red and white wines. The region is particularly known for its Bordeaux-style red wines, made from the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, and Malbec grape varieties.

  • Wairarapa: This region is located on the southern tip of the North Island. It is known for producing high-quality Pinot Noir and Sauvignon Blanc.

  • Gisborne: This region is located on the east coast of the North Island, and is known for producing high-quality Chardonnay and Pinot Gris.

  • Central Otago: This region is located in the southern part of the South Island, and is the southernmost wine region in the world. It is known for producing high-quality Pinot Noir, which is the region's flagship wine. The region's cool climate and rocky soils are ideal for growing grapes.

  • Marlborough: Located at the northeastern tip of the South Island, Marlborough is the largest and most well-known wine region in New Zealand. It is known for producing high-quality Sauvignon Blanc, which is the region's flagship wine. The region is characterized by its sunny climate and well-draining soils, which are ideal for growing grapes.

  • Nelson: This region is located at the northern tip of the South Island and is known for producing high-quality Sauvignon Blanc, Pinot Noir, Riesling and Pinot Gris.

These are just a few examples of the wine regions of New Zealand. The country's wine industry has grown rapidly in recent years, and New Zealand wines are becoming increasingly popular around the world. The wines produced in New Zealand are known for their high quality, unique flavors and distinct style.
